What is Brittany Griner's Biography?

Brittany Griner was born on October 18, 1990, in Houston, Texas. She attended Baylor University, where she became a standout player and led her team to a national championship in 2012. Griner was drafted as the first overall pick in the 2013 WNBA Draft by the Phoenix Mercury. Her remarkable height, standing at 6 feet 8 inches, coupled with her exceptional athleticism, has made her one of the most dominant players in women's basketball history.

What Role Does Brittany Griner Play in LGBTQ+ Advocacy?

Brittany Griner has been a prominent advocate for LGBTQ+ rights, using her platform to raise awareness about issues facing the community. She publicly came out as a lesbian in 2013, shortly after being drafted into the WNBA. Her openness about her sexual orientation has inspired many, especially young athletes who may be struggling with their identities.

Griner's advocacy extends beyond just her personal story; she actively participates in initiatives that support LGBTQ+ youth and promote acceptance in sports. Through her visibility and voice, she challenges stereotypes and breaks down barriers for others in the community.

Is Brittany Griner a Trans Woman or a Cisgender Woman?

To clarify, Brittany Griner identifies as a cisgender woman. This means that her gender identity aligns with the sex she was assigned at birth. While there may be curiosity surrounding her identity due to her height and athletic prowess, it is essential to respect her self-identification. Griner has not expressed any identity beyond that of a cisgender woman, and discussions about her being a trans woman often stem from misunderstandings about gender identity.
